Output 51b624ee65d85efd9e9e5a2d80c70c11d2f2d8f7bbb8e11ec4fd6ed08e1b70e7:3

value
3569650
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7c24c1fb110124ece3f888ccf4675fe2c6a0320e OP_EQUAL
address
3D1RkJXpbPhLtKtoRKi9nXQWZxJa1pZgZL
transaction
51b624ee65d85efd9e9e5a2d80c70c11d2f2d8f7bbb8e11ec4fd6ed08e1b70e7
spent
true